    I had the pleasure of dining at Coffee Kraft, a cozy Vietnamese coffee shop located in Colombo 03. The ambiance was charming and cozy, with warm lighting and tasteful decor. The menu featured a wide range of Vietnamese delicacies, and we ordered a variety of dishes to sample. Starting with the appetizers, the banh bao and dumplings were a great way to start the meal. The fried chicken dumplings were crispy on the outside and juicy on the inside, while the steamed chicken dumplings were delicate and flavorful. The banh bao, a Vietnamese steamed bun filled with savory meat, was also a hit. The portions were decent. Moving on to the mains, the fried egg noodles with beef and stir-fried flat pho with beef were both satisfying and flavorful. The beef was tender and well-seasoned, and the noodles were cooked to perfection. The vegan fried rice was also a standout, with plenty of fresh vegetables and a satisfying crunch. The only downside for me was that the dishes could have used a bit more spice, but that's a personal preference and I understand that not everyone likes their food too spicy. The honey butter french fries were a delicious side dish that complemented the mains well. The fries were crispy and the honey butter seasoning was a unique and tasty twist. The fluffy broken rice with grilled chicken was another standout dish. The chicken was cooked to perfection, with a delicious smoky flavor that paired well with the fragrant rice. For drinks, we had a strawberry mojito and an iced hazelnut cold coffee. Both were refreshing and flavorful, with the mojito being a great option for those who prefer a non-alcoholic beverage. Overall, the food at Coffee Kraft was delicious and well-prepared. The portions were generous and the prices were reasonable, with our entire meal costing just 16,000. The only suggestion I would make is to offer additional spice on the side for those who prefer their food spicier. I would definitely recommend this restaurant to anyone looking for flavorful Vietnamese cuisine in a cozy setting

    I’d definitely come back for the beverages , especially for the coconut coffee and cream cheese coffee. Everything’s a little less on the sweet side. Strawberry mango shake was amazing! Avocado ice cream was creamy, I loved the little chips for texture. The bao buns were really good . Fluffy texture with chicken and egg which paired well with the dipping sauce. I’ve been here on two occasions and I’ve tried the vermicelli noodles and pho. Mostly just tasted of stock and was a little underwhelming. The yellow sticky rice and fried egg noodles were quite good ! I was a little disappointed that both times they missed something I had ordered but it was billed . So double check on your bill before you pay. But the staff was always attentive and trying their best.
